A global apparel retailer is seeking an experienced IT Business Analyst for their London HQ. This role is pivotal for supporting the ecommerce platform and requires a minimum of five years in ecommerce or retail IT service delivery.
The successful candidate will need strong communication skills and will work closely with various internal and external stakeholders to manage relations with logistics providers and enhance operations.
Join a company in a growth phase and play a significant role in its future success.
